Milano - Kew - Travelodge London Twickenham

Milano - Kew - Travelodge London Twickenham
sku: MIL_159814__1811160_VOLAGRATIS_2025-01-09_2025-01-11
€ 127.01
Shipping from: Italy
   Price history chart & currency exchange rate

Customers also viewed